Local Food to Try
- Cebuano Lechon: World-famous crispy roasted pork with savory flavors.
- Fresh Seafood: Grilled fish, prawns, and scallops harvested directly from local waters.
- Sutukil: A popular local dining style where you choose your fresh catch and have it cooked three different ways.
- Puso: Hanging rice wrapped in woven coconut leaves, the ultimate companion for grilled meals.
Local Attractions
- The Mactan Shrine: A historic park dedicated to Lapu-Lapu and the historic Battle of Mactan.
- Jpark Island Waterpark: A popular destination for family-friendly water adventures.
- Punta Engaño Beaches: Stunning coastlines offering clear turquoise waters and luxury resort vibes.
Events and Festivals Schedules
- Kadaugan sa Mactan: Celebrated annually in April, featuring colorful historical reenactments, street food fairs, and cultural performances.
- Sinulog Festival: Held in nearby Cebu City every January, showcasing grand street parades and vibrant cultural dances.
Things to Know and Trivia
Mactan Island is historically recognized as the site where Ferdinand Magellan met his match against the native chieftain Lapu-Lapu in 1521. Today, the island bridges rich heritage with modern economic growth, hosting premier international beach resorts and thriving urban townships.
